Variability of morphological parameters of one- and two-year-old seedlings of different sessile oak half-sib lines

This research aimed to determine the variability of the part of the sessile oak gene pool from the area of the Natural Monument “Košutnjak Forest” at the level of one- and two-year-old seedlings, in the progeny test established in the nursery of the Faculty of Forestry. The research was conducted with one-year-old and two-year-old seedlings of 10 half-sib lines of the sessile oak. The heights and root collar diameters were measured, and the survival of the seedlings at the end of the second growth period, as well as the annual height and diameter growth, were determined. The results of descriptive statistics, one-way analysis of variance and Fisher’s least significant differences test, as well as multivariate analyzes - cluster and analysis of the main components were also presented in the research. The obtained results indicate a satisfactory level of genetic variability, which represents a good starting point for the realization of ex situ conservation of part of the gene pool, by establishing a field trial in the area of Košutnjak and/or by introducing seedlings in smaller or larger groups to this area. In this way, part of the gene pool of the starting population, represented by seedlings of different half-sib lines, is permanently preserved, the number of the starting population increases, and conditions are created for continuous scientific and research work.

Keywords: Quercus petraea (Matt.) Liebl, generative progeny test, variability, half-sib lines, morphological parameters of seedlings
